    Best thing to do, buy James Passmore's new book:the ultimate newzealand hunting rifle. i think thats what its called but i dont have the book with me atm,anyway he covers a good 6 pages?on flinching and how to cure it.

    I've tried it, Dad bought me a new setup for christmas BUT in 308, I flinch when using a t3 7-08 so was very nervous and apprehensive at shooting it,weatherby vanguard with a bell and carlson stock on it and a burris signature select 3-12x44. I dry fired it 3 times whilst being as realistic to shooting it live i.e breathing like its the real thing and then chucked a round in. I put 6 rounds through it that evening and then another 16 yesterday. only flinched once!

    REMEMBER-its all in the mind. if a halfwit like me can beat it, surely you can!
